Transaction 154f643143fd2f17af4aea995bbafebf57509fe541e667aa84be65d7cacea393

1 Input
2 Outputs
  • 154f643143fd2f17af4aea995bbafebf57509fe541e667aa84be65d7cacea393:0
  • value  83020
    address  32ewZUGQQFyZ513BhTtcPbUYz6ryBrHEJG
  • 154f643143fd2f17af4aea995bbafebf57509fe541e667aa84be65d7cacea393:1
  • value  778076
    address  1KNJ6CCLjZxoRdqnP36vshefv2yEcbZmc3